Freelance Time Tracker
SkillSkill
Track billable hours with natural language — just tell your agent what you worked on
About
Stop alt-tabbing to Toggl. Just tell your agent "worked 2hrs on Acme auth flow" and it logs everything to a clean markdown file — organized by client, with running totals and rates.
What it does:
- Logs hours from natural language (no forms, no apps, no friction)
- Organizes entries by client automatically
- Tracks daily, weekly, and monthly summaries
- Timer mode: "started working on Acme" / "stopped working" with auto-rounding
- Shows unbilled totals per client on demand
- Exports clean data ready for any invoicing tool
Who it is for: Freelancers, consultants, and contractors who hate time tracking apps but need to know where their hours go.
File-based, private, no third-party sync. Your data stays in your workspace.
Pairs with the Freelance Invoice Generator to turn tracked hours into professional PDF invoices with one command.
Core Capabilities
- natural language time entry
- multi-client tracking
- hourly rate management
- timer mode
- daily/weekly/monthly summaries
- invoice-ready export
Customer ratings
0 reviews
No ratings yet
- 5 star0
- 4 star0
- 3 star0
- 2 star0
- 1 star0
No reviews yet. Be the first buyer to share feedback.
Version History
This skill is actively maintained.
March 26, 2026
v1.1.0: Added agent implementation guide with JSON schemas, client matching rules (case-insensitive substring), timer mode with state file, error handling table, minutes-to-hours conversion, edge case coverage. 14/14 tests passing.
March 26, 2026
Added YAML frontmatter for proper skill discovery
March 26, 2026
Initial release — natural language time tracking for freelancers
One-time purchase
$0
By continuing, you agree to the Buyer Terms of Service.
Details
- Type
- Skill
- Category
- Finance
- Price
- $0
- Version
- 3
- License
- One-time purchase
Works great with
Personas that pair well with this skill.